Distance from Ottawa to Neuhorst

The straight-line distance between Ottawa and Neuhorst is 2365 km. The estimated road distance by car is around 2672 km, with an indicative drive time of 29 h 42 min.

Straight-line distance 2365 km
Estimated road distance ~2672 km
Indicative drive time 29 h 42 min
Note: values are approximate estimates. Road distance is calculated by multiplying the straight-line distance by a road-deviation factor (1.13–1.30 based on length). Drive time assumes ~90 km/h average. Real traffic, tolls, and conditions can vary significantly. Use the live planner for current data.

Driving directions from Ottawa to Neuhorst

Real distance: 2,972.5 km  ·  Estimated time: 37 h 32 min

🗓 Calculated on June 3, 2026
  1. Drive northeast on Rideau Street/rue Rideau/34. 103 m
  2. Turn right onto Mackenzie Avenue/avenue Mackenzie. 90 m
  3. Bear right onto Colonel By Drive/promenade Colonel By. 77 m
  4. Turn left onto Daly Avenue/avenue Daly. 274 m
  5. Turn right onto Nicholas Street/rue Nicholas. 1.2 km
  6. Stay straight to take the ramp. 20 m
  7. Keep right to take 417 West/417 Ouest. 296.0 km
  8. Enter the roundabout and take the 2nd exit onto 17/McConnell Street/Rue McConnell. 44 m
  9. Exit the roundabout onto 17/McConnell Street/Rue McConnell. Continue on 17. 58.7 km
  10. Take the 11/17 exit toward North Bay. 4.2 km
  11. Take the 11 exit toward Timmins/Cochrane/Canadian Forces Base North Bay. 370.1 km
  12. Turn left onto 11/Highway 11. Continue on 11. 613.3 km

Standard car route without avoiding highways. For advanced options (motorcycle, bicycle, transit, avoid tolls) use the live planner above.

Practical tips for the Ottawa – Neuhorst drive

Terrain along the way

The route starts in Ontario — a province Great Lakes shoreline in the south, Canadian Shield forests across the north — and reaches Neuhorst in Saskatchewan, prairie to the south and boreal forest, lakes, and Shield country to the north. The route also passes near Thunder Bay (Ontario).

When to leave

For a long route, leave early (before 06:30) or wait until after 10:00. Avoid summer long-weekend exoduses and major holidays. Plan a break every 1.5–2 hours of driving — and check weather, especially across the Prairies and through mountain passes.

Alternatives

For this route of about 2672 km, consider VIA Rail Canada — VIA's Corridor service connects many Eastern Canadian cities, and the long-distance trains (the Canadian, Ocean) run through the Prairies and the Maritimes. Cross-border trips may also include Amtrak's Adirondack or Cascades. Check schedules at viarail.ca and amtrak.com.
